import argparse
import sys
import os
import urllib2
import tarfile
import zipfile
import subprocess
import shutil
from collections import namedtuple
DREEMCHEST_HOME = 'DREEMCHEST_HOME'
DREEMCHEST_CMAKE = 'DREEMCHEST_CMAKE'
DREEMCHEST_CMAKE_BIN = 'DREEMCHEST_CMAKE_BIN'
DREEMCHEST_ANDROID = 'DREEMCHEST_ANDROID'
DREEMCHEST_EMSCRIPTEN = 'DREEMCHEST_EMSCRIPTEN'
ANDROID_HOME = 'ANDROID_HOME'
ANDROID_SDK_HOME = 'ANDROID_SDK_HOME'
ANDROID_SDK_ROOT = 'ANDROID_SDK_ROOT'
EMSCRIPTEN = 'EMSCRIPTEN'
EnvironmentPaths = namedtuple('EnvironmentPaths', ['home', 'cmake', 'android', 'emscripten'])
def platform_name():
"""Returns a platform identifier"""
if sys.platform == 'win32':
return 'windows'
if sys.platform == 'darwin':
return 'mac'
if sys.platform.startswith('linux'):
return 'linux'
def env_variable(name):
"""Returns an environment variable value if it exists, otherwise returns None"""
if name in os.environ.keys():
return os.environ[name]
return None
def executable_exists(path):
if platform_name() == 'windows':
path += '.exe'
return os.path.exists(path)
class Environment:
"""A base class for all environment configurations"""
def __init__(self):
"""Constructs the Environment instance"""
pass
def configure(self, paths):
"""Performs basic environment configuration"""
self._paths = paths
self.set_variable(DREEMCHEST_HOME, paths.home)
self.set_variable(DREEMCHEST_CMAKE, paths.cmake)
if paths.android:
self.set_variable(DREEMCHEST_ANDROID, paths.android)
if paths.emscripten:
self.set_variable(DREEMCHEST_EMSCRIPTEN, paths.emscripten)
def set_variable(self, name, value):
"""Sets an environment variable"""
raise Exception('an environment variable could not be set')
def add_path(self, path):
"""Adds a specified path to an environment"""
raise Exception('a path could not be added to an environment')
class UnixEnvironment(Environment):
"""A base class for all Unix environments"""
def __init__(self, bash_files):
"""Constructs the UnixEnvironment instance"""
Environment.__init__(self)
self._bash_files = [os.path.expanduser('~/' + bash_file) for bash_file in bash_files]
self._bash_file = self.bash_file()
def bash_file(self):
"""Returns a bash file name to be updated"""
for file_name in self._bash_files:
if os.path.exists(file_name):
return file_name
return self._bash_files[0]
def _append_to_bash(self, line):
"""Appends text to a bash configuration file"""
with open(self._bash_file, 'a') as fh:
fh.write(line)
fh.close()
def configure(self, paths):
"""Performs Unix environment configuration"""
self.uninstall()
Environment.configure(self, paths)
def set_variable(self, name, value):
"""Writes an environment variable to bash configuration file"""
self._append_to_bash('export {name}={value}\n'.format(name=name, value=value))
print 'Environment variable {name} was set to {value}'.format(name=name, value=value)
def add_path(self, path):
"""Writes path export to bash configuration file"""
self._append_to_bash('export PATH={path}:$PATH\n'.format(path=path))
print 'Path {path} added to environment'.format(path=path)
def uninstall(self):
"""Cleans up previous environment configuration"""
content = ""
with open(self._bash_file) as fh:
for line in fh.readlines():
if line.find('DREEMCHEST_') == -1:
content += line
fh.close()
with open(self._bash_file, 'wt') as fh:
if not content.endswith('\n'):
content += '\n'
fh.write(content)
fh.close()
class MacOSEnvironment(UnixEnvironment):
"""Configures mac OS environment variables"""
def __init__(self, args):
"""Constructs the MacOSEnvironment instance."""
UnixEnvironment.__init__(self, ['.bash_profile', '.bash_login', '.profile'])
self._args = args
def configure(self, paths):
"""Performs Unix environment configuration"""
UnixEnvironment.configure(self, paths)
# Append macOS bundle path
cmake_bin = os.path.join(paths.cmake, 'CMake.app', 'Contents', 'bin')
self.set_variable(DREEMCHEST_CMAKE_BIN, cmake_bin)
# Add DREEMCHEST_HOME variable to path
self.add_path('$' + DREEMCHEST_HOME)
class WindowsEnvironment(Environment):
"""Configures Windows environment"""
def __init__(self, args):
"""Constructs the WindowsEnvironment instance."""
Environment.__init__(self)
self._path = ';'.join(list(set(os.environ['PATH'].split(';'))))
def set_variable(self, name, value):
"""Sets an environment variable"""
import _winreg
try:
env = None
env = _winreg.OpenKeyEx(_winreg.HKEY_CURRENT_USER,
'Environment',
0,
_winreg.KEY_SET_VALUE | _winreg.KEY_READ)
_winreg.SetValueEx(env, name, 0, _winreg.REG_SZ, value)
_winreg.FlushKey(env)
_winreg.CloseKey(env)
except Exception:
if env:
_winreg.CloseKey(env)
raise Exception("failed to set '%s' environment variable" % name)
def configure(self, paths):
"""Performs Windows environment configuration"""
Environment.configure(self, paths)
# Append CMake executable location
cmake_bin = os.path.join(paths.cmake, 'bin')
self.set_variable(DREEMCHEST_CMAKE_BIN, cmake_bin)
# Add DREEMCHEST_HOME to path
self.add_path(paths.home)
def add_path(self, path):
"""Adds a specified path to an environment"""
if not self._path.endswith(';'):
self._path += ';'
self._path += path
self.set_variable('PATH', self._path)
print 'Path {path} added to environment'.format(path=path)
def configure_environment(args, paths):
"""Configures system environment"""
environments = dict(mac=MacOSEnvironment, windows=WindowsEnvironment)
name = platform_name()
if name not in environments.keys():
raise Exception('unsupported platform')
environment = environments[name](args)
environment.configure(paths)
return environment
def download(url, file_name):
"""Downloads a file from a specified remote URL"""
u = urllib2.urlopen(url)
f = open(file_name, 'wb')
meta = u.info()
file_size = int(meta.getheaders("Content-Length")[0])
print "Downloading: %s Bytes: %s" % (url, file_size)
file_size_dl = 0
block_sz = 8192
while True:
dl_buffer = u.read(block_sz)
if not dl_buffer:
break
file_size_dl += len(dl_buffer)
f.write(dl_buffer)
status = "\r%10d [%3.2f%%]" % (file_size_dl, file_size_dl * 100. / file_size)
print status,
sys.stdout.flush()
print '\n'
f.close()
def extract(file_name, path, directory=None, preserve_permissions=True):
"""Extracts all files from an archive"""
name, ext = os.path.splitext(file_name)
# Create a target directory
if not os.path.exists(path):
os.makedirs(path)
if ext == '.gz':
tar = tarfile.open(file_name, "r")
tar.extractall(path)
name, ext = os.path.splitext(name)
elif ext == '.zip':
def extract_file(zf, info, extract_dir):
if directory:
extract_dir = os.path.join(extract_dir, directory)
zf.extract(info.filename, path=extract_dir)
out_path = os.path.join(extract_dir, info.filename)
if preserve_permissions:
perm = info.external_attr >> 16L
os.chmod(out_path, perm)
with zipfile.ZipFile(file_name, "r") as z:
for info in z.infolist():
extract_file(z, info, path)
os.remove(file_name)
return os.path.join(path, name)
def download_cmake(version):
"""
Downloads a CMake build system of a specified version
CMake download URL is formed by a following principle:
https://cmake.org/files/v{major}/cmake-{version}.{minor}-{platform}.{extension}
"""
platform = platform_name()
extensions = {'windows': 'zip', 'linux': 'tar.gz', 'mac': 'tar.gz'}
platforms = {'windows': 'win32-x86', 'linux': 'Linux-x86_64', 'mac': 'Darwin-x86_64'}
if platform not in extensions:
raise Exception('CMake could not be downloaded, unknown extension')
if platform not in platforms:
raise Exception('CMake could not be downloaded, unsupported platform')
numbers = version.split('.')
major = '.'.join(numbers[:2])
minor = numbers[2]
url = 'https://cmake.org/files/v{major}/cmake-{major}.{minor}-{platform}.{extension}'.format(
major=major,
minor=minor,
platform=platforms[platform],
extension=extensions[platform]
)
file_name = url.split('/')[-1]
try:
# Download CMake
download(url, file_name)
# Extract CMake
path = extract(file_name, 'Tools')
return path
except:
raise Exception('CMake could not be downloaded, no such version')
def invoke(command):
"""Invokes a command as a subprocess"""
try:
subprocess.check_call(command, shell=True)
return True
except subprocess.CalledProcessError:
return False
def install_cmake(version):
# Skip CMake installation if we already have a valid installation
if DREEMCHEST_CMAKE_BIN in os.environ.keys():
try:
cmake_bin = os.environ[DREEMCHEST_CMAKE_BIN]
cmake_command = os.path.join(cmake_bin, 'cmake --version')
if not executable_exists(os.path.join(cmake_bin, 'cmake')):
raise Exception('cmake executable does not exist')
result = subprocess.check_output(cmake_command, shell=True)
cmake_version = result.split("\n")[0].split(' ')[2]
cmake_version = cmake_version.strip()
if cmake_version == version:
print 'Found existing CMake %s executable at %s' % (cmake_version, cmake_bin)
return os.environ[DREEMCHEST_CMAKE]
print 'Found CMake %s, but %s was requested, downloading the required version...' % (cmake_version, version)
except subprocess.CalledProcessError:
print "Warning: 'DREEMCHEST_CMAKE' variable points to an invalid folder"
except Exception as err:
print "Warning: %s" % err
# Download and extract CMake
return download_cmake(version)
def install_android(version, api_levels, architectures):
# Skip Android SDK installation if we already have a valid installation
if DREEMCHEST_ANDROID in os.environ.keys():
print 'Android SDK installation found at %s' % os.environ[DREEMCHEST_ANDROID]
return os.environ[DREEMCHEST_ANDROID]
if ANDROID_HOME in os.environ.keys():
print 'Android SDK installation found at %s' % os.environ[ANDROID_HOME]
return os.environ[ANDROID_HOME]
if ANDROID_SDK_HOME in os.environ.keys():
print 'Android SDK installation found at %s' % os.environ[ANDROID_SDK_HOME]
return os.environ[ANDROID_SDK_HOME]
if ANDROID_SDK_ROOT in os.environ.keys():
print 'Android SDK installation found at %s' % os.environ[ANDROID_SDK_ROOT]
return os.environ[ANDROID_SDK_ROOT]
# Download an Android SDK
platform = {'windows': 'windows', 'linux': 'linux', 'mac': 'macosx'}[platform_name()]
# Format an SDK url and file name
url = 'https://dl.google.com/android/repository/tools_r{version}-{platform}.zip'.format(
version=version,
platform=platform
)
try:
file_name = 'android-sdk.zip'
# Download Android SDK
download(url, file_name)
# Extract Android SDK
android_path = extract(file_name, os.path.join('Tools', 'android-%s' % version))
android_path = android_path.replace('android-sdk', '') # HOTFIX
except:
raise Exception('Android SDK could not be downloaded, no such version')
sdk_manager = os.path.join(android_path, 'tools', 'bin', 'sdkmanager')
# Install all required packages
for api_level in api_levels:
print 'Installing Android API level %s...' % api_level
if not invoke(sdk_manager + ' "platforms;android-%s"' % api_level):
raise Exception('Failed to install Android API level %s' % api_level)
for arch in architectures:
print 'Installing Android system image for %s architecture with API level %s' % (arch, api_level)
invoke(sdk_manager + ' "system-images;android-%s;default;%s"' % (api_level, arch))
print 'Installing Android tools...'
if not invoke(sdk_manager + ' tools'):
raise Exception('Failed to install Android tools')
print 'Installing Android platform tools...'
if not invoke(sdk_manager + ' platform-tools'):
raise Exception('Failed to install Android platform tools')
print 'Installing Android NDK...'
if not invoke(sdk_manager + ' ndk-bundle'):
raise Exception('Failed to install an Android NDK')
return android_path
def install_emscripten(version):
# Skip Android SDK installation if we already have a valid installation
if DREEMCHEST_EMSCRIPTEN in os.environ.keys():
print 'Emscripten installation found at %s' % os.environ[DREEMCHEST_EMSCRIPTEN]
return os.environ[DREEMCHEST_EMSCRIPTEN]
if EMSCRIPTEN in os.environ.keys():
print 'Emscripten installation found at %s' % os.environ[EMSCRIPTEN]
return os.environ[EMSCRIPTEN]
platform = platform_name()
# Download an Emscripten SDK
url = dict(
windows='https://s3.amazonaws.com/mozilla-games/emscripten/releases/emsdk-1.35.0-portable-64bit.zip',
linux='https://s3.amazonaws.com/mozilla-games/emscripten/releases/emsdk-portable.tar.gz',
mac='https://s3.amazonaws.com/mozilla-games/emscripten/releases/emsdk-portable.tar.gz',
)[platform]
file_name = url.split('/')[-1]
download(url, file_name)
# Extract contents
if platform == 'windows':
name, ext = os.path.splitext(file_name)
emscripten_home = extract(file_name, 'Tools', directory=name, preserve_permissions=False)
else:
emscripten_home = extract(file_name, 'Tools')
emscripten_home = emscripten_home.replace('emsdk-portable', 'emsdk_portable') # HOTFIX
# Install Emscripten SDK
emsdk = os.path.join(emscripten_home, 'emsdk')
print 'Installing Emscripten SDK...'
invoke(emsdk + ' update')
invoke(emsdk + ' install latest')
invoke(emsdk + ' activate latest')
# Patch the Emscripten.cmake toolchain file
emscripten_path = os.path.join(emscripten_home, 'emscripten', '1.35.0')
source_toolchain = os.path.join('CMake', 'Toolchains', 'Emscripten.cmake')
dest_toolchain = os.path.join(emscripten_path, 'cmake', 'Modules', 'Platform', 'Emscripten.cmake')
shutil.copyfile(source_toolchain, dest_toolchain)
return emscripten_path
def install_yaml():
try:
import yaml
print 'Found existing PyYAML installation'
except:
url = 'http://pyyaml.org/download/pyyaml/PyYAML-3.12.zip'
file_name = url.split('/')[-1]
download(url, file_name)
extract(file_name, 'Tools')
subprocess.check_call('python setup.py install', shell=True, cwd='Tools/PyYAML-3.12')
def main():
"""A command line tool entry point"""
parser = argparse.ArgumentParser(prog='setup', description='Dreemchest engine install tool')
parser.add_argument('--cmake', help='a CMake version to be installed.', type=str, default='3.4.3')
android_options = parser.add_mutually_exclusive_group()
android_options.add_argument('--no-android',
help="skips an Android SDK installation",
action='store_true',
default=False)
android_options.add_argument('--android',
help='an Android SDK version to be installed',
type=str,
default='25.2.3')
emscripten_options = parser.add_mutually_exclusive_group()
emscripten_options.add_argument('--no-emscripten',
help="skips an Emscripten SDK installation",
action='store_true',
default=False)
emscripten_options.add_argument('--emscripten',
help='an Android SDK version to be installed',
action='store_true',
default=True)
args = parser.parse_args()
if env_variable('JAVA_HOME') is None:
print 'Warning: JAVA_HOME environment variable is not set, disabling Android SDK installation'
args.no_android = True
# Install YAML
install_yaml()
# Download CMake
cmake_path = install_cmake(args.cmake)
cmake_path = os.path.abspath(cmake_path)
if args.no_android is not True:
android_path = install_android(args.android, [24], ['arm64-v8a', 'armeabi-v7a', 'x86', 'x86_64'])
android_path = os.path.abspath(android_path)
else:
android_path = None
if args.no_emscripten is not True:
emscripten_path = install_emscripten('1.35.0')
emscripten_path = os.path.abspath(emscripten_path)
else:
emscripten_path = None
# First setup environment variables
paths = EnvironmentPaths(os.getcwd(), cmake_path, android_path, emscripten_path)
env = configure_environment(args, paths)
if __name__ == "__main__":
try:
main()
except Exception as e:
print 'Error: %s' % e
